Concrete finds good use in all types of building construction.Concrete is a composite building material comprised of aggregate anda binder(cement). It is mixed at or near the construction site with sand,aggregate(small stones,crushed rock,or gravel),and water to makeconcrete. Different proportions of the ingredients produce concrete with different strength and weight. Concrete has been the predominant building material in the modern age due to its longevity,formability,and ease of transport.2. 首先,我们来看一道阅读理解题的真题:Passage 1:Architects today are increasingly interested in creating buildings that are not only visually striking, but also environmentally friendly. This trend has been influenced by a growing awareness of the impact of buildings on the environment, as well as a desire to create sustainable and energy-efficient structures.One example of this trend is the use of green roofs. Green roofs are covered with vegetation, which helps to absorb rainwater, reduce the heat island effect, and improve air quality. They also provide insulation, reducing the need for heating and cooling systems. In addition to their environmental benefits, green roofs can also be aesthetically pleasing, adding a touch of nature to urban areas. Another example is the use of recycled materials in construction. By using materials that have been salvaged or repurposed, architects can reduce the demand for new resources and minimize waste. This not only benefits the environment, but also allows for more creative and unique designs.Overall, the trend towards environmentally friendly architecture is an important step towards creating a more sustainable future. As architects continue to explore new ways to reduce the environmental impact of buildings, we can expect to see more innovative and eco-friendly designs in the years to come.根据以上文章内容,回答以下问题:1. The use of recycled materials in construction can benefit the environment by reducing the demand for new resources and minimizing waste.接下来,我们来看一道完型填空题的真题:Passage 2:Architecture is not just about creating functional and aesthetically pleasing buildings, but also about shaping the way people interact with and experience space. In order to achieve this, architects must consider a range of factors,including the site, the client's needs, and the cultural context.One important aspect of architectural design is the use of natural light. Natural light can create a sense of openness and connection to the outdoors, as well as provide visual comfort and reduce the need for artificial lighting. Architects must carefully consider the orientation and placement of windows, as well as the use of materials that allow for the diffusion of light.Another important consideration is the use of materials and finishes. The choice of materials can greatly impact the look and feel of a building, as well as its environmental performance. Architects must consider factors such as durability, sustainability, and the ability to integrate with the surrounding environment.In addition to these technical considerations, architects must also consider the social and cultural aspects of their designs. Buildings should reflect and respond to the needs and values of the community they serve. This can include considerations such as accessibility, inclusivity, and the preservation of cultural heritage.In conclusion, architecture is a complex and multidisciplinary field that requires careful consideration of a range of factors. By considering factors such as natural light, materials, and cultural context, architects can create spaces that are not only functional and visually appealing, but also enhance the well-being and experience of the people who use them.根据以上文章内容,选择正确的选项填空:1.
